Nicotine & Sugar Analysis in Leaf Tobacco Made Easy!

Current Industrial methods of measuring nicotine and sugar in leaf tobacco through Continuous Flow Analysis (CFA) involves destructive, wet-lab-based processes with lengthy analysis time & human resource demand

Our Hyperspectral Imaging based solution is an easy-to-use hyperspectral data processing software hosting Prediction Model that provides Instant, Real-time, Non-destructive monitoring of nicotine and sugar content in the leaf tobacco. The technology enables suppliers or manufacturers to analyze leaf chemistry both under lab set up or directly in the processing line
